TPWallet 与 BK 钱包安全性评估与实践建议

概述

对“TPWallet”和“BK钱包”是否安全,无法用一句话判断。安全性取决于架构(托管/非托管)、私钥管理方式、代码是否开源并通过审计、签名流程、以及生态链上/链下的配套措施。下面按要素逐项分析并给出实务建议。

1. 私钥与签名(根本要素)

- 非托管钱包:如果用户持有私钥或助记词,安全性依赖于私钥生成的随机性、设备安全(安全元件/TEE)、以及备份策略。优点是控制力强,风险是若私钥泄露则无法追回。建议使用硬件钱包或支持多方计算(MPC)的方案把私钥分散管理。

- 托管钱包:服务方控制密钥,便捷但引入托管风险(运营方被攻破或内控失误)。适合对便捷性要求高但需信任第三方的用户。

2. 便捷资产操作

- UX 与安全需要权衡。便捷操作(快速转账、一键授权、内置兑换)提高体验,但可能放宽授权粒度从而增加被动风险。建议提供权限复核、容易撤回的授权管理、批量签名提示,以及白名单地址功能。

- 结合离线签名或硬件签名可在保持便捷性的同时降低私钥暴露风险。

3. 合约环境(智能合约交互)

- 钱包应支持交易模拟(dry-run)、合约调用的可视化解析(显示将要调用的函数/参数)、以及风险提示(如高权限approve)。

- 在支持多链/多合约的情况下,必须对合约调用来源进行权限分离和用户确认,防止钓鱼合约诱导授权。

4. 市场动态报告

- 钱包内置的市场报告与预警(价格波动、流动性风险、合约异常行为)是提升安全性的好工具,但源数据与预言机必须可信。使用多个价源做聚合、并对异常数据做熔断机制。

- 提供可定制化的提醒(价格阈值、代币大额转移、合约升级)可帮助用户及时应对市场与安全事件。

5. 创新科技模式

- MPC(门限签名)、可信执行环境(TEE)、多签、账户抽象(如ERC-4337)和零知识证明均能在不同场景下提高安全与隐私。MPC 能在不暴露完整私钥的前提下完成签名,适合托管/托管混合场景。

- 引入自动化监控、行为分析与回滚机制(在条件允许下)有助于应对异常交易。

6. 代币销毁(Burn)机制

- 代币销毁应是链上明确、可验证的交易。钱包应展示销毁交易的细节与是否为可逆操作(通常不可逆)。

- 注意点:某些项目用“销毁”营销,但若控制方仍保留烧毁前的回滚或回收路径,实际效果会不同。用户应核查销毁地址是否为“死亡地址”且无私钥控制记录。

7. 数据存储与隐私

- 钱包本地应该尽量采取加密存储(助记词加密、凭证加密),并提供安全备份(种子短语的纸质/硬件备份、加密云备份作为可选)。

- 对链外数据(交易历史、市场数据、用户行为)应当最小化采集,采用可验证的去中心化存储(IPFS/Arweave)或加密后存储,满足合规与隐私要求。

总体建议与实务清单

- 验证:查阅项目是否有第三方审计报告、开源代码与漏洞赏金计划。若没有审计或闭源,风险更高。

- 分层资产管理:大额长期持有者使用冷钱包/硬件钱包或多签;日常使用用热钱包,限制单次额度并开启交易确认。

- 授权最小化:避免无限期approve,定期撤销不必要授权。

- 安全操作习惯:不在不可信设备输入助记词,确认DApp域名与签名内容,及时更新软件版本。

- 关注预言机与合约升级:使用多个价格源与延期生效的升级机制能降低单点风险。

结论

TPWallet 与 BK 钱包的实际安全性取决于其具体实现细节。用户应基于上述维度评估:私钥管理方式、是否经过审计、是否支持硬件/MPC、多签与权限控制、数据加密与备份策略、以及市场数据来源。无论何种钱包,采取分层管理与良好操作习惯是保护资产的关键。

作者:林海发布时间:2025-11-29 01:06:17

评论

CryptoCat

很全面的分析,尤其是对MPC和硬件钱包的对比,受益匪浅。

张小明

建议里提到的分层资产管理我已经开始实行,确实降低了风险。

BlockchainFan88

希望钱包能把合约调用的参数解析做得更直观,文章指出的正是痛点。

Luna

关于代币销毁那部分提醒很重要,很多项目的所谓"burn"并不透明。

相关阅读